Quick Question on CCW
Finally got the spare cash to get my CCW. When looking at the paperwork, it says I must submit a picture. Can I have this done at the MHP building when I get printed, or do I need to go to Walgreens or something and do a passport photo? Thanks in advance!

As already said, you have to bring a photo with your application.
I did my own on photo paper on my home printer. I don't know why it is required though. After I gave them my application, photo, and money they took my prints and sent me back up front for an official picture. They then teased me by handing me my CCW, asked if the picture looked OK, and promptly took it back for the waiting period.
One other odd thing. This year I renewed my driver's license online. Instead of my old license picture, my CCW picture is on my DL too.

Re: Quick Question on CCW
Bandit wrote:A I don't know why it is required though.
The picture you provide gets stapled to your application. I asked the lady when I handed mine over why, she said it goes with the fingerprint stuff to the FBI as part of the background check.

Re: Quick Question on CCW
I agree with the Walgreens passport photo option, unless you have a pretty fair printer, preferably a photo printer, to use at home. I printed mine originally as a black and white (perfectly fine by MS rules), and when I showed it to the lady at the HP office, she said that she thought they might possibly reject it due to the quality (it was somewhat bad). So I went across town and found a Walgreens, and it came out much nicer than mine.
